Most ASME Section II specifications are identical to, or heavily based on, ASTM (American Society for Testing and Materials) standards. When ASME adopts an ASTM standard for pressure vessel use, it is prefixed with an "S" (e.g., ASTM A106 becomes ASME SA-106).

ASME BPVC Section II is the foundational database for pressure technology materials. While Parts A, B, and C define what the material is (chemistry, processing), Part D defines how the material behaves under stress and temperature.
